首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Win32中工作时,HTTPRIO在操作系统上连接到1.1服务时出现“错误:HTTP/1.1401未授权”

HTTPRIO是Delphi编程语言中的一个组件,用于在Win32操作系统上进行HTTP通信。当使用HTTPRIO连接到一个1.1版本的服务时,出现"错误:HTTP/1.1401未授权"的错误提示,这通常是因为服务端要求进行身份验证或者权限不足导致的。

要解决这个问题,可以尝试以下几个步骤:

  1. 检查服务端的身份验证要求:确认服务端是否要求进行身份验证,例如使用用户名和密码进行认证。如果是的话,需要在HTTPRIO组件中设置相应的身份验证信息,以便正确地进行连接。
  2. 检查客户端的权限:确保客户端具有足够的权限来访问服务端。如果服务端要求特定的权限级别或角色才能进行访问,需要确保客户端具备这些权限。
  3. 检查网络连接和防火墙设置:确保客户端能够正常连接到服务端,并且没有被防火墙阻止。检查网络连接是否正常,并且确保防火墙允许客户端与服务端进行通信。
  4. 检查HTTP协议版本:确认HTTPRIO组件使用的HTTP协议版本是否与服务端兼容。如果服务端只支持较低版本的HTTP协议,需要在HTTPRIO组件中设置相应的协议版本。

总结起来,解决"错误:HTTP/1.1401未授权"的问题需要检查身份验证、权限、网络连接和协议版本等方面的配置。根据具体情况进行调整,以确保客户端能够成功连接到服务端。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云身份验证服务(CAM):https://cloud.tencent.com/product/cam
  • 腾讯云网络连接服务(VPC):https://cloud.tencent.com/product/vpc
  • 腾讯云防火墙(安全组):https://cloud.tencent.com/product/sfw
  • 腾讯云API网关:https://cloud.tencent.com/product/apigateway
  • 腾讯云CDN加速:https://cloud.tencent.com/product/cdn
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

HTTP详解(2)-请求、响应、缓存

Authorization:授权信息,通常出现在对服务器发送的WWW-Authenticate头的应答; Authorization请求报头域主要用于证明客户端有权查看某个资源。...当浏览器访问一个页面,如果收到服务器的响应代码为401(授权),可以发送一个包含Authorization请求报头域的请求,要求服务器对其进行验证。...,告诉服务器我是从哪个链接过来的,比如从我主页接到一个朋友那里, 他的服务器就能够从HTTP Referer中统计出每天有多少用户点击我主页的链接访问 他的网站。...If-None-Match: 作用: If-None-Match和ETag一起工作工作原理是HTTP Response添加ETag信息。...502 Bad Gateway//作为网关或者代理工作服务器尝试执行请求,从上游服务器接收到无效的响应。比如LNMP ,php-fpm没有启动就会报502错误

2.1K30

Oracel数据库连接出现:ORA-12518:监听程序无法分发客户机

连接Oracel数据库,每隔一段时间就会出现:ORA-12518:监听程序无法分发客户机连接,如图 ?...上网查了资料原因和解决方案如下: 一、【问题描述】 最近,系统高峰期的时候,会提示如上的错误,致使无法连接到服务的数据库。...经检查,现场的托管服务器环境为:32位的WIN32以及32位的ORACLE..直接导致ORACLE能够使用的内存不超过1.7G,对SGA的大小进行一定量的减少,系统基本不再出现无法分配的问题。...所以以后县区的数据加至现在的服务,必将导致这个问题的重现. 所以,最终的解决办法是,将数据库和服务器的操作系统全部升级至64位,或者将服务器使用UNIX的操作系统....所以,以后类似的托管服务器或者其他数据库服务器搭建,一定要注意这个问题,如果客户提供的服务器为32位的,那么,一定要反应出这个问题.

5.6K20
  • Windows错误码大全error code

    0189 操作系统无法运行 %1。 0190 操作系统无法运行 %1。 0191 无法 Win32 模式下运行 %1。 0192 操作系统无法运行 %1。...1062 服务尚未启动。 1063 服务进程无法连接到服务控制程序。 1064 处理控制请求服务出现意外情况。 1065 指定的数据库不存在。 1066 服务返回服务特定的错误码。...1238 无法创建到该服务器的连接,因为已经到达了该帐户同时连接的最大数目。 1239 试图该帐户授权的时间内登录。 1240 尚未授权此帐户从该站登录网络。...1251 只有连接到服务,才支持该操作。 1252 即使没有改动,组策略框架也应该调用扩展。 1253 指定的用户没有一个有效的配置文件。...7015 远程站点回叫检测到了占线信号。 7016 回叫远程站点检测到了声音。 7017 传输驱动程序错误 7022 找不到指定的会话。 7023 指定的会话名称已处于使用

    9.9K10

    Kali Linux 秘籍 第一章 安装和启动Kali

    1.1 安装到硬盘 硬盘的安装是最基本的操作之一。这个任务需要我们不带DVD运行Kali来完成。 执行这个秘籍的步骤会抹掉你的硬盘,并把Kali标记为你电脑的主操作系统。...安装步骤1.1已经包括了。...操作步骤 让我们开始将Kali Linux 安装到 VMware: 打开你的虚拟机的访客操作系统并连接到互联网,之后打开Terminal(终端)窗口,并键入下列命令来准备核心资源: prepare-kernel-sources...最后重启系统,工作就完成了。 工作原理 第一步,我们准备好了核心资源。之后,我们向访客操作系统插入了虚拟的 VMware Tools CD 。接着,我们创建了挂载点,并挂载虚拟CD。...工作原理 这个秘籍,我们总结了无线网络的设置方式。这个秘籍以启动网络管理器,和连接到我们的路由器作为开始。

    1.9K30

    Electron 常见问题收录

    不过由于国内网络环境比较复杂,而 Electron 的很多开发资源由位于境外服务,所以很多客户初次对接时会遇到很多的环境配置问题。...问题2:下载 Electron 出现 404 错误 [404 Not Found] 问题分析 更换了国内的 npm 镜像地址以后,资源的下载路径出现变化。...切换到 node_modules/electron 目录下,执行 npm run postinstall 发现:原来是下载过程中出现了 404 问题,但在项目根目录执行 npm install 并没有给出错误...解决方案 方案 A:使用有授权的终端运行项目。 方案 B:给 vscode 授权“【系统偏好设置】>【安全与隐私】” 中允许 vscode 的授权。...执行打包出现以下错误: [项目目录]\node_modules\electron-builder\node_modules\fs-extra\lib\empty\index.js:33 }

    18.6K165

    Ajax Status请求状态

    当用户试图通过 HTTP 访问一台正在运行 Internet 信息服务 (IIS) 的服务的内容,IIS 返回一个表示该请求的状态的数字代码。...注意,HTTP1.0对应的状态信息是“Moved Temporatily”。出现该状态代码,浏览器能够自动访问新的URL,因此它是一个很有用的状态代码。...由于这个原因,HTTP 1.1新增了307,以便更加清除地区分几个状态代码:当出现303应答,浏览器可以跟随重定向的GET和POST请求;如果是307应答,则浏览器只能跟随对GET请求的重定向。...(HTTP 1.1新) 4xx - 客户端错误 发生错误,客户端似乎有问题。例如,客户端请求不存在的页面,客户端提供有效的身份验证信息。...IIS 定义了许多不同的 401 错误,它们指明更为具体的错误原因。这些具体的错误代码浏览器显示,但不在 IIS 日志显示: 401.1 - 登录失败。

    1.8K10

    图文详解互联网根基之HTTP

    实际,这个算法可以防止两分钟内 创建、关闭并重新创建两个具有相同 IP 地址和端口号的连接。   客户端每次连接到服务器上去,都会获得一个新的源端口,以实现连接的唯一性。...如果在以上过程的某一步出现错误,那么产生错误的信息将返回到客户端,有显示屏输出。对于用户来说,这些过程是由HTTP自己完成的,用户只要用鼠标点击,等待信息显示就可以了。 ?...Authorization:授权信息,通常出现在对服务器发送的WWW-Authenticate头的应答。主要用于证明客户端有权查看某个资源。...当浏览器访问一个页面,如果收到服务器的响应代码为401(授权),可以发送一个包含Authorization请求报头域的请求,要求服务器对其进行验证。...WWW-Authenticate:该响应报头域必须被包含在401(授权的)响应消息,客户端收到401响应消息时候,并发送Authorization报头域请求服务器对其进行验证服务端响应报头就包含该报头域

    1.3K20

    http状态码一览表

    307状态被加入到 HTTP 1.1是由于许多浏览器收到302响应时即使是原始消息为POST的情况下仍然执行了错误的转向。只有收到303响应时才假定浏览器会在POST请 求重定向。...401 (Unauthorized/授权) 401 (SC_UNAUTHORIZED)表示客户端授权头信息没有有效的身份信息访问受到密码保护的页面。...403 (Forbidden/禁止) 403 (SC_FORBIDDEN)的意思是除非拥有授权否则服务器拒绝提供所请求的资源。这个状态经常会由于服务的损坏文件或目录许可而引起。...要关闭此功能,工具菜单里,选择Internet选项,进入高级标签页,并确认“显示友好的 HTTP 错误信息”选项(我的浏览器是倒数第8各选项)没有被选。...该状态码是新加入 HTTP 1.1的。 409 (Conflict/冲突) 该状态通常与PUT请求一同使用,409 (SC_CONFLICT)状态常被用于试图上传版本不正确的文件

    1.4K70

    ⚡3分钟⚡熟悉面试常问状态码,面试官都听呆了

    注意,HTTP1.0对应的状态信息是“Moved Temporatily”。出现该状态代码,浏览器能 够自动访问新的URL,因此它是一个很有用的状态代码。...由于这个原因,HTTP 1.1新增了307,以便更加清除地区分几个状态代码:当出现303应答,浏览器可以跟随重定向的GET和POST请求;如果是307应答,则浏览器只 能跟随 对GET请求的重定向。...(HTTP 1.1新) image.png 4开头 发生错误,客户端似乎有问题。例如,客户端请求不存在的页面,客户端提供有效的身份验证信息。...IIS 定义了许多不同的 401 错误,它们指明更为具体的错误原因。这些具体的错误代码浏览器显示,但不在 IIS 日志显示: · 401.1 - 登录失败。...· 401.5 - ISAPI/CGI 应用程序授权失败。 · 401.7 – 访问被 Web 服务的 URL 授权策略拒绝。这个错误代码为 IIS 6.0 所专用。

    1.8K20

    Spring Security入门3:Web应用程序的常见安全漏洞

    引言 安全漏洞是指在计算机系统、网络系统或软件程序存在的错误、缺陷或漏洞,可能被恶意攻击者利用,导致系统被入侵、数据泄露或服务被破坏。...改变访问权限:软件在身份验证或授权过程正确实施访问控制机制,或者存在错误的权限分配。这使得攻击者可以通过修改请求、访问授权的资源或提升自己的权限,执行未经授权的操作。...存储型XSS:攻击者将恶意代码存储到目标网站的服务,当用户浏览包含恶意代码的网页,恶意代码被服务器返回并在用户的浏览器执行。...当应用程序将用户输入直接拼接到操作系统命令,并且没有对用户输入进行适当的过滤和验证,攻击者可以输入中注入恶意的命令,从而执行恶意操作。...当应用程序执行命令,将用户输入直接拼接到命令字符串,攻击者可以通过输入添加特殊的命令语句来改变原始命令的逻辑和执行行为。

    39980

    Spring Security入门3:Web应用程序的常见安全漏洞

    引言 安全漏洞是指在计算机系统、网络系统或软件程序存在的错误、缺陷或漏洞,可能被恶意攻击者利用,导致系统被入侵、数据泄露或服务被破坏。...改变访问权限:软件在身份验证或授权过程正确实施访问控制机制,或者存在错误的权限分配。这使得攻击者可以通过修改请求、访问授权的资源或提升自己的权限,执行未经授权的操作。...存储型XSS:攻击者将恶意代码存储到目标网站的服务,当用户浏览包含恶意代码的网页,恶意代码被服务器返回并在用户的浏览器执行。...当应用程序将用户输入直接拼接到操作系统命令,并且没有对用户输入进行适当的过滤和验证,攻击者可以输入中注入恶意的命令,从而执行恶意操作。...当应用程序执行命令,将用户输入直接拼接到命令字符串,攻击者可以通过输入添加特殊的命令语句来改变原始命令的逻辑和执行行为。

    34360

    这可能是最全的入门Web安全路线规划

    SQL注入即是指web应用程序对用户输入数据的合法性没有判断或过滤不严,攻击者可以web应用程序事先定义好的查询语句的结尾添加额外的SQL语句,管理员不知情的情况下实现非法操作,以此来实现欺骗数据库服务器执行非授权的任意查询...,当用户能控制这些函数的参数,就可以将恶意系统命令拼接到正常命令,从而造成命令执行攻击。...学习要点 如何去挖掘授权访问 授权访问的危害 授权访问的修复方法 1.6.4 目录遍历 目录遍历漏洞原理比较简单,就是程序实现没有充分过滤用户输入的.....学习要点 当前 Apache 服务器的运行权限 控制配置文件和日志文件的权限,防止授权访问 设置日志记录文件、记录内容、记录格式 禁止 Apache 服务器列表显示文件的方法 修改 Apache 服务错误页面重定向的方法...学习要点 Redis 数据库运行权限 Redis 数据库的默认端口 Redis 授权访问的危害 Redis 开启授权的方法 渗透测试的基本三要素 5 渗透测试实战中和工作是怎么实际运作 渗透测试

    1.6K10

    HTTP错误代码大全

    401.5 授权:ISAPI/CGI 应用程序的授权失败 此错误表明试图使用的 Web服务的地址已经安装了 ISAPI 或 CGI程序,继续之前用以验证用户的证书。...如果问题依然存在,请与 Web 服务器的管理员联系。 HTTP 错误 412 412 前提条件失败 服务测试前提条件,部分请求标题字段中所给定的前提条件估计为FALSE。...401.5 授权:ISAPI/CGI 应用程序的授权失败 此错误表明试图使用的 Web服务的地址已经安装了 ISAPI 或 CGI程序,继续之前用以验证用户的证书。...如果问题依然存在,请与 Web 服务器的管理员联系。 HTTP 错误 412 412 前提条件失败 服务测试前提条件,部分请求标题字段中所给定的前提条件估计为FALSE。...如果问题依然存在,请与 Web 服务器的管理员联系。 HTTP 错误 412 412 前提条件失败 服务测试前提条件,部分请求标题字段中所给定的前提条件估计为FALSE。

    2.9K20

    搞dongWeb基础 看这一篇就够了!

    这项基于TCP/IP的技术短短的十年间内迅速成为已经发展了几十年的Internet的规模最大的信息系统,它的成功归结于它的简单、实用。...WWW的背后有一系列的协议和标准支持它完成如此宏大的工作,这就是Web协议族,其中就包括HTTP超文本传输协议。   1990年,HTTP就成为WWW的支撑协议。...417 服务器无法满足Expect的请求头信息 5xx 状态码 中文描述 500 服务器内部错误,无法完成请求 501 服务器不支持请求的功能,无法完成请求 502 作为网关或者代理工作服务器尝试执行请求...If-None-Match和ETag一起工作工作原理是HTTP Response添加ETag信息。...:password”字符串的base64编码, 通常出现在对服务器发送的WWW-Authenticate头的应答

    32420

    TRTC Electron SDK 常见问题收录

    不过由于国内网络环境比较复杂,而 Electron 的很多开发资源由位于境外服务,所以很多客户初次对接时会遇到很多的环境配置问题。...问题2:下载 Electron 出现 404 错误 404 Not Found 问题分析 更换了国内的 npm 镜像地址以后,资源的下载路径出现变化。...切换到 node_modules/electron 目录下,执行 npm run postinstall 发现:原来是下载过程中出现了 404 问题,但在项目根目录执行 npm install 并没有给出错误...解决方案 方案 A:使用有授权的终端运行项目。 方案 B:给 vscode 授权“【系统偏好设置】>【安全与隐私】” 中允许 vscode 的授权。...执行打包出现以下错误: [项目目录]\node_modules\electron-builder\node_modules\fs-extra\lib\empty\index.js:33 }

    5K20

    GetLastError错误代码

    〖1061〗-服务无法在此时接受控制信息。   〖1062〗-服务启动。   〖1063〗-服务进程无法连接到服务控制器。   〖1064〗-当处理控制请求服务中发生异常。   ...〖1156〗-输送指令到应用程序的过程中出现错误。    〖1157〗-执行该应用程序所需的库文件之一无法找到。   ...〖1220〗-企图创建网络服务器的会话,但已对该服务器创建过多的会话。   〖1221〗-工作组或域名已由网络的另一部计算机使用。   〖1222〗-网络连接或启动。   ...〖1238〗-因为已达到此帐户的最大同时连接数限制,所以无法连接服务器。   〖1239〗-试图在这个帐户未被授权的时间内登录。   〖1240〗-此帐户并未得到从这个工作站登录的授权。   ...〖1251〗-只有连接到服务,该操作才受支持。   〖1252〗-即使没有改动,组策略框架也应该调用扩展。   〖1253〗-指定的用户没有一个有效的配置文件。

    6.3K10

    HTTP 返回状态值详解

    4、Http/1.1 400 Bad Request 域名绑定错误   一般是服务域名绑定成功,未备案等情况。...7、Http/1.1 500 Internal Server Error 程序或服务错误   表示服务器内部程序错误出现这样的提示一般是程序页面中出现错误,如小的语法错误,数据连接故障等。...4xx(请求错误)   这些状态码表示请求可能出错,妨碍了服务器的处理。   400(错误请求)服务器不理解请求的语法。   401(授权)请求要求身份验证。...407(需要代理授权)此状态码与 401(授权)类似,但指定请求者应当授权使用代理。如果服务器返回此响应,还表示请求者应当使用代理。   408(请求超时)服务器等候请求发生超时。   ...409(冲突)服务完成请求发生冲突。服务器必须在响应包含有关冲突的信息。服务响应与前一个请求相冲突的 PUT 请求可能会返回此代码,以及两个请求的差异列表。

    3K30

    浏览器预连接性能测试

    此次工作的主要发现是: 当浏览器建立预连接,连接上的第一个HTTP请求通常会在建立连接后的几百毫秒内发送,因为预连接发生,请求可能不可用,因此浏览器必须花费时间来分析HTML,并且寻找可以连接上发送请求的其他资源...浏览器可能不记得服务器是否支持HTTP/2,因此它以HTTP/1.1方式打开多个并行连接,但在协商HTTP/2后仅使用了其中一个。...实验的另一个观察是,即使当客户端第一次连接到服务服务器发送了TLS会话票据;当客户端第二次连接服务,客户端也不会在其clientHello公布会话票据。...使用的预连接:实验情况 在此分析,我使用了500多个Akamai边缘服务器来收集Chrome浏览器通过HTTP/2接生成的,超过730万个HTTP请求的统计信息。...从理论讲,人们可以利用实验性的绑定服务器推送方案,连接空闲时来推送关键资源。

    1.2K20
    领券